In a remarkable achievement, Taiwan, a vibrant East Asian nation, has secured the prestigious opportunity to host the World Congress on Intelligent Transportation Systems (ITS) in 2029. After four earnest attempts over the past ten years, the nation emerged victorious, outshining strong competitors like Brisbane, Australia. This win not only reflects Taiwan's unwavering resolve but also marks a significant moment in its journey toward becoming a global leader in transportation innovation. The ITS World Congress, noted for being the largest global event dedicated to intelligent transportation, attracted over 10,000 participants from more than 60 countries in past iterations. By successfully hosting this event, Taiwan is set to showcase its technological capabilities on an international platform, facilitating valuable connections and insights.
The theme for the 2029 congress, "Harmonizing an AITS World,” encapsulates the pivotal role of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in the realm of transportation.
